GRATEFUL-COMFORTING. ' BREAKFAST. 'By a thorough knowledge of the natural j iWB wh,ich govern the operations of digestion \ rad nutrition,, and by n careful application j of the,fiua properties of well-selected Cocoa. , Mr Epps has provided our breakfast tables with a delicately beverage, which ! may save us many, heayj doctor's bills. It j is by the judicious use of suoh articles of j diet. that, a constitution may be gradually! built up 'until'strong enough to resist every j ibndency -to disease, of subtle maladies re floating around us ready to attack whereye) . /here is a weak pointy, ■ We may escape many a fatal shaft by keeping ourselves well fortified with pure blood and a! properly nourished frame.'—See article in the Civil Service 'Gazeffce.
